I'm not sure where you're looking but there are NO Princess cruises listed on the Princess website for anything after May 2010, regardless of the itinerary. This has nothing to do with the Euro vs. $ but rather what they do every single year and have for as many years as I can remember: new itineraries are released between about April 15 and May 15, depending on the itinerary, and sometimes later. NOTHING is released more than two years in advance, regardless of the itinerary nor do they release any itineraries until the April/May timeframe. So, repeat after me: the Summer 2010 itineraries will be released in April or May 2009.
